That would be pretty in a quilt but it would take a lot of Precious Memories to print enough to do a quilt unless it was a small one. Why don't you print it out on fabric and make a wall hanging or table runner with it? Personally I'd use the whole photo too. I love the shadow play and the multicolored pebbles. Either that or do a postage stamp. Some computer programs will allow you to "pixelize" a picture. That makes it easier to do a postage stamp quilt.
